What problem does it solve?
This Skill addresses the challenge of creating consistent, non-templated frontend designs for landing pages, portfolios, and redesigns, leveraging design inference and system selection.
Core Features & Use Cases
- Design Inference: Reads and interprets design briefs to determine the appropriate aesthetic and design direction.
- Design System Mapping: Selects and applies the most suitable design system based on the project's requirements.
- Layout and Architecture: Provides default architecture and conventions for responsive design and layout mechanics.
- Typography and Color Calibration: Offers guidelines for typography and color selection to maintain consistency and accessibility.
- Materiality and Shadows: Directs the use of cards, shadows, and materiality to communicate hierarchy effectively.
- Interactive UI States: Ensures full UI state cycles for loading, empty states, error states, and tactile feedback.
- Data and Form Patterns: Standardizes label placement, helper text, and error handling for forms.
- Image and Visual Asset Strategy: Prioritizes the use of real images and logos for visual impact and credibility.
- Dependency Verification: Ensures the availability of required dependencies for smooth operation.
- Accessibility and Responsiveness: Emphasizes accessibility considerations and responsive design practices.
- Layout Discipline: Enforces rules for hero sections, navigation, bento grids, and other layout components.
